Comar launch ECO LT window & door systems C


omar profiles have thicker walls providing extra strength and durability for the British market,


ensuring that Comar performs. Designed specifically for the British Market and offering a truly British engineered solution. Comar ECO LT sightlines have been minimised whilst not sacrificing product performance. With low U-values, energy ratings of


A++ and Document Q compliance with Secured by Design status this is a feature rich system which guarantees a quality installation. Comar ECO LT is a lightweight version of


the ECO range, but the aluminium profiles wall thickness has not been sacrificed, ensuring guaranteed long-term performance. Due to Comar’s robust British design the size and weight limitations surpass the competition on a size by size basis.


5P.I ECO LT - Aluminium Window System Comar 5P.i ECO LT Aluminium Casement Window System has both internally and externally glazed options. With the resurgence of slim aluminium high security externally


beaded with sloped beads minimises the sight lines and maximises daylight. The square chamfered profiles are a distinctive feature of this system, keeping the square look of a truly aluminium solution. For Ovolo feature the ECO range seamlessly


suites in: No matter the situation Comar 5P.i ECO LT delivers.


7P.i ECO LT - Aluminium Door System Comar 7P.i ECO LT Aluminium Door System has both inward and outward opening options in single or double door combinations. There are two thresholds available high weather performance and low-rise for seamless balcony terrace integration. Comar 7P.i ECO LT door has been designed to provide high performance solutions for today’s specification demands. Utilising Comar’s trademark P.i. (Polyamide Insulation) thermal break technology, it delivers superior thermal performance with an aesthetic edge. Aesthetics come from its slim 55mm


profiles, seamlessly integrating with the Comar 5P.i ECO LT casement window system. Comar


7P.i ECO LT has been tested to BS 6375 which ensures the door performs well against the rigours of the British weather, reducing draughts and providing excellent weather proofing. Security concerns are alleviated with the

The slide-on balconies are a striking feature, but critical to their structural and long–term insulation performance is the incorporation of Schöck Isokorb structural break units. Early involvement was necessary to ensure that the connectors were accurately cast into the building during the mainframe construction phase. A stub bracket was attached to the Isokorb units and the balcony cantilever support arm attached. The fully pre-assembled balcony chassis was then slid on to the cantilever arm and locked in position.

THERMAL BRIDGING IS A CRITICAL ISSUE If there is ineffective insulation at the connection points, there will be local heat loss, resulting in more energy being required to maintain the internal temperature of the building. This is a major consequence of thermal bridging, but there are other issues. Low internal surface temperatures around the thermal bridge can cause condensation, leading


not only to structural integrity problems with absorbent materials, but also mould growth. This can have serious health implications for residents in the form of asthma and allergies. As the leading international supplier of
